    From the President
    San Diego Bicycle Club E-Bike Reminder

    Great to see so many of you back in the saddle last Saturday!

    As a reminder, it is the policy of the San Diego Bicycle Club that electric bikes (e-bikes) are NOT allowed on any SDBC ride. This policy was adopted six years ago after determining e-bikes posed increased risk to other riders, and potential liability to ride leaders and officers & directors.

    The Board of Directors will be re-examining this issue later this summer, with Training Director Charlie Sykes and the ride leaders making a recommendation to the Board. In the meantime, please keep all our riders safer by not using your e-bike.

    Thanks! I’m looking forward to riding with you this Saturday.

    From the Training Director
    Saturday Rides Update and Reminders

    We are pleased with the successful restart of our Saturday Rides. They have been well-attended with almost everyone spreading out in the parking lot and wearing masks. We will continue with the current protocols until further notice.

    Reminders:

    If you are sick, coughing, sneezing, or have been exposed to someone with COVID-19 - STAY HOME.

    Masks and social distancing are required prior to rollout. Carry your mask on the ride and use as appropriate.


    Do not arrive more than 20 minutes before your rollout time, stay by your cars or spread out until instructed to form your group.


    Do not crowd around the Union Bank ATM or the entrance to UCC.


    Listen to instructions - short announcements will be made to each group.


    A/B/C Rides will start rolling out at 8:20


    Development Rides will start rolling out at 8:30


    Be careful in the CVS parking lot riding to and from our coffee stop, Cafe LaTerre. It can be busy and many drivers are not expecting to see so many cyclists there.


    Complete guidelines can be found on our website: https://www.sdbc.org/20210406-guidlines-for-restarting-saturday-rides



    It was good to see so many familiar faces along with some new ones last week. Hope to see more of you soon!
